Unlocking the Gospels is a guide for beginners in biblical study - whether churchgoers who hear the Gospels on Sundays, or students beginning a New Testament course. This booklets present five keys or methods for understanding the riches of the Gospels and illustrates these methods by applying them to the story of the widow's mites. It concludes with pointers for further investigations of the Gospels, including websites.

In Unlocking the Gospels Jeremy Corley offers a clear guide for beginners, drawn from the 1993 Pontifical Biblical Commission document, The Interpretation of the Bible in the Church There are many possible approaches to biblical interpretation, and if rightly used, each method can help to illuminate the biblical text. In Unlocking the Gospels Corley illustrates these methods by applying them to the gospel story of the widow's mites (Mark 12:41-44; Luke 21:1-4). He encourages students of the Bible to explore a diversity of approaches to gain insights into the riches in the scriptural text. He concludes that none of the methods of interpretation is an end in itself, but rather that all the methods are intended to serve the principal aim, which is the deepening of faith.
